Clamp persisted indentation size before editor initialization
TedApp now applies EditorSettings.IndentSize directly to Editor.IndentationSize during construction, but Editor.IndentationSize throws for values < 1 (ArgumentOutOfRangeException in Editor.cs). Because Program enables configuration loading before constructing TedApp, a user-edited or corrupted ted.config.json with "EditorSettings.IndentSize": 0 (or negative) will crash startup before the UI opens. Clamp or validate the persisted value before assignment so invalid config cannot terminate launch.

Remove order-dependent assumption about unchecked Word Wrap
This test assumes the Word Wrap menu item is always initially unchecked ("☐"), but other tests in the same class call InvokeSaveViewSettings after setting app.Editor.WordWrap = true, which updates static EditorSettings.WordWrap and changes subsequent TedApp defaults. Since xUnit does not guarantee test method order, this assertion can intermittently fail when the menu starts checked ("☑"), making CI flaky.
